First game to play standalone? by TPrime411 in SteamFrame

[–]TPrime411[S] 4 points5 points  (0 children)

The problem is that even if the game runs on Quest, it doesnt mean the Steam version will run standalone on the Frame. In a lot of cases the Steam version is more demanding than the Quest versions. Developers have to test/rework their games to make sure they run well at minimum 72 to 90 FPS on Standalone to meet the Frame Verified requirements. A lot of Devs are working on it, but not everyone. Some developers wont bother for older games. So we'll have to wait and see. Im excited for when they release the full list.

Horizon+ subscription renew? by _TheValeyard_ in Quest3

[–]TPrime411 2 points3 points  (0 children)

My subscription was up in May, and I ended it, but I did so a few reasons.

1) I buy games as they release if Im interested in them. Because of that, a lot of times when a game was added to the catelogue, I already owned it.

2) Meta stopped handing out the monthly 30% discount code for members. This was a benefit that I used almost every month.

3) The last several months of monthly titles were either games I wasn't interested in, or games I already owned.

So for me, it wasnt really worth it anymore. If you're still getting use out of the monthly titles or the catelogue, then it could still be worth it for you. But if youre only hoping for an occasional good monthly title, then that might be a stretch.
